In this paper, by studying the natural trajectories of buck converters when the switch is on or off, the situation of transient power balance is pointed out and analyzed. On this basis, a transient power balance based control for buck converters is proposed. It can predict the current during sudden load changes. An energy control strategy is applied to optimize the dynamic performance as well. The simulation results verify the proposed control method and agree well with the theoretical analysis.
